Background
The rheumatoid immunology department is a new subject in the field of hospital internal science, mainly studies and treats the rheumatic immune diseases, the treatment diseases comprise rheumatoid arthritis, systemic lupus erythematosus, ankylosing spondylitis, primary sicca syndrome, osteoarthritis, gout and the like, the existing rheumatic diagnosis can be generally judged by means of symptoms, signs, X-ray examination and the like, wherein the sign examination mainly comprises examination of joint affected swelling and tenderness, function limitation and the like, such as whether the joint can be bent or not.
However, the existing rheumatism can not accurately judge the bending strength of the patient when the patient is not stressed during examination, and can not judge the improvement condition through a simple device after the disease is treated, and the judgment is judged by doctors according to experience, so that the existing rheumatism is inconvenient.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-4, an apparatus for evaluating an auxiliary joint in a rheumatic department comprises: the device comprises fixed blocks 1, wherein two fixed blocks 1 are arranged, the inner side walls of the two fixed blocks 1 are connected with rotating blocks 2, rotating shafts 3 are fixedly connected in the rotating blocks 2, one ends of the rotating shafts 3 are rotatably connected with the fixed blocks 1, one ends of the rotating shafts 3 penetrate through the centers of the fixed blocks 1 and are communicated with the outer side walls of the fixed blocks 1, one ends of the rotating shafts 3, which are positioned on the outer side walls of the fixed blocks 1, are fixedly connected with pointers 4, the outer side walls, which are positioned on one sides of the pointers 4, of the fixed blocks 1 are provided with pressure scales 5, a first pressure rod 6 is fixedly connected between the tops of the two fixed blocks 1, a second pressure rod 7 is connected between the tops of the two rotating blocks 2, and a pressure mechanism 8 is arranged between the first pressure;
pressure mechanism 8 still includes a fixed section of thick bamboo 81, be equipped with spring loop pole 82 in the fixed section of thick bamboo 81, the movable rod 83 has been cup jointed on the spring loop pole 82, is convenient for carry out the physical sign inspection through pressure mechanism 8 to the patient.
Be equipped with spacing bayonet 811 in the fixed section of thick bamboo 81, the bottom of movable rod 83 is connected with stopper 831, stopper 831 external diameter is greater than the bore size of spacing bayonet 811 avoids movable rod 83 to break away from the inner chamber of fixed section of thick bamboo 81.
The inner diameter of the fixed cylinder 81 above the limiting bayonet 811 is smaller than the inner diameter of the fixed cylinder 81 below the limiting bayonet 811, and the diameter of the movable rod 83 is matched with the inner diameter of the fixed cylinder 81, so that the movable rod 83 can move in the fixed cylinder 81 conveniently.
The first pressure rod 6 and the second pressure rod 7 are both U-shaped, so that the pressure sensor can be conveniently connected.
The fixed cylinder 81 is mounted on side bars on both sides of the first pressure bar 6.
The anti-skidding grooves 9 are formed in the two sides of the cross rod of the first pressure rod 6 and the two sides of the cross rod of the second pressure rod 7, so that a patient can conveniently play an anti-skidding role in clamping.
The height of the spring sleeve rod 82 is greater than the height from the bottom of the fixed cylinder 81 to the limiting bayonet 811, and when the movable rod 83 drives the limiting block 831 to ascend to abut against the bottom of the limiting bayonet 811, the movable rod 83 cannot be separated from the spring sleeve rod 82.
The diameter of the fixed block 1 is larger than that of the rotating block 2.
To sum up, the utility model provides a joint evaluation device is assisted in rheumatism branch of academic or vocational study, during operation, the patient can arrange the device in the palm and knead the finger joint, perhaps the knee flexion etc. need carry out the joint and bend the body and symbolize the process of diagnosing, draw together through first pressure pole 6 and second pressure pole 7, make movable rod 83 extrude the spring on spring loop pole 82, second pressure pole 7 is when folding to first pressure pole 6, turning block 2 is rotatory in fixed block 1, thereby drive pointer 4 and rotate, fold more, pointer 4 rotates more, and then reflect patient's bending degree through pressure scale 5, after loosening second pressure pole 7, through being equipped with spacing bayonet 811 in the fixed cylinder 81, make movable rod 83 through stopper 831 card when rising to furthest in the position of spacing bayonet 811, avoid movable rod 83 to break away from fixed cylinder 81, the utility model discloses when clinical sign diagnoses, can reflect the crooked degree of patient through pointer 4 and pressure scale 5, and then the doctor of being convenient for carries out clinical judgement to at the in-process of seeing a doctor, can also resume the exercise through the device, and observe the result that resumes, simple structure, convenient to use.
